Hi all.

First time poster here.

Over the past year or so I have started to think seriously about putting some money to work for us. I have been listening to podcasts and reading articles but I’m still not 100% sure of what direction my wife and I would like to go in so I thought I’d get options from people here.

My grandparents have not prepared at all for their retirement and now my grandad is working well into his 70s with really no end in sight to how they might manage their retirement because they just spent money without planning or solid investing.

I am 27 and my wife is 26.

I don’t live in the USA, in fact I am living in Hong Kong where we have platforms through the banks to trade directly on the US Stock Exchange. All numbers I quote below will be in USD for convenience and ease of reading.

So let’s start with the financials. First and foremost what we earn. My wife and I earn a combined salary of $135,000 annually. From this we pay $38,300 annually in rent. Bills are fairly cheap and all up come to just over $200 a month. We have great health care from the company so that’s not an expense and we pay around 10% tax each year. It is common place in Asia to get a 13th month of salary as a bonus however we don’t rely on it.

Combined we have $41,000 in savings right now as we have just paid for a fairly expensive wedding.

I have a student loan from all of my training however my wife is debt free. My loan is currently $75,900 and on that I pay an annual interest rate of 4.6%.

I have always been interested in property as a means of long term investment however the more people I listen to, the more I become interested in a long term growth stock portfolio with a solid level of diversification.
